HyperX Pulsefire Haste vs DELUX M800
Verdict
Overall, the HyperX Pulsefire Haste is a well-built and comfortable mouse with a great sensor and smooth tracking. Some users may find the hump of the mouse too large, but it is a great option for those with larger hands. The RGB customization software can be easily downloaded from HyperX's website. The mouse is also very light and has a high DPI setting, making it great for gaming. Some users have had issues with the scrolling wheel and software installation on older operating systems. However, the majority of reviews are positive and recommend the Pulsefire Haste as a great option for its price range.
Verdict
Overall, the DELUX M800 is a decent mouse with a comfortable shape for extended use and affordable price. The clicks are crisp and the coating is premium, but the PWM 3325 sensor can be jittery and the side buttons and mouse feet are subpar. The RGB customization is a nice feature, but some users may find it annoying. Battery life can drain quickly during gaming. However, for its price, the DELUX M800 is a good option for those looking for a lightweight wireless mouse with decent performance.
